What is a VPN Router?

A VPN router is a type of router that is designed specifically for use with a VPN service. It is usually equipped with multiple ports so that it can connect to multiple devices at once, and it typically supports a variety of different VPN protocols. This makes it an ideal choice for use in a small office or home, where there may be a need to connect multiple devices to the VPN at once.

There are two main types of VPN routers: stand-alone and firmware-based. Stand-alone routers are purpose-built devices that come pre-configured with all the necessary features and set up for use with a specific VPN service. Firmware-based routers, on the other hand, are general-purpose routers that can be flashed with custom firmware that supports a particular VPN service.

In most cases, stand-alone routers are the better option for users who are not comfortable with flashing custom firmware onto their router. However, firmware-based routers offer some advantages over stand-alone routers, such as the ability to change VPN providers without having to buy a new router.

The Benefits of Using a VPN Gateway

A VPN gateway is a type of networking device that connects two or more devices or networks together in a virtual private network (VPN). A VPN gateway uses special protocols and encryption/decryption algorithms to ensure that only authorized users can access the data and resources in the VPN.

There are many benefits to using a VPN gateway, including the following:

-Security: By encrypting data and using secure protocols, a VPN gateway helps to protect data from being intercepted by unauthorized users.
-Privacy: A VPN gateway can help to prevent your ISP from tracking your online activities.
-Anonymity: A VPN gateway can help to hide your IP address from websites and other online services.
-Accessibility: A VPN gateway can allow you to access websites and services that are blocked in your country.
-Improved performance: A VPN gateway can improve the performance of some applications by routing traffic through a faster connection.
